THIRUVANANTHAPURAM: Nine lawyers of the Thiruvananthapuram bar have been suspended by the Trivandrum Bar Association (TBA) for appearing for media in various cases, including a defamation case on publishing a statement by advocate Sebastian Paul.  

One of the lawyers who confirmed that a showcause notice has been received said the notice was served for appearing for the media.

He said he would give a reply to the notice. Seven days’ time has been given to reply for the notice, he said. In the notice, the TBA said the lawyers had violated the direction of the general body of the bar association. It is learned the general body meeting of the Association on Tuesday will take a decision on further action.
